Choosing the right location and time
Mexico offers a variety of breathtaking backdrops, from cenotes to open sea coves. The best times are early morning or late afternoon when sunlight is gentler and visibility is at its peak. We evaluate currents, sea life couple underwater photography and entry points to minimise risk and maximise opportunities for striking compositions. A seasoned team will pre-scout spots, check water conditions and have contingency plans for changing weather or visibility fluctuations.
Equipment and safety considerations
Essential gear includes a waterproof housing, strobes or continuous lighting, and a reliable buoyancy plan. We advise clients on a comfortable wetsuit choice and how to maintain neutral buoyancy while posing. Technical riders cover communication signals, hand-pose presets, and emergency procedures. Keeping the mood light and slow helps both partners feel at ease, resulting in more natural expressions and fluid movements underwater.
